Brad, Thanks for the link. I was also looking at the 10' version. Tractor supply co has them too. My soil is softer than yours and subject to flooding every few years. I'm considering sinking 3' on a 7' fence rather than 2' on a 6' fence.

Temperate Fruit Discussion / Fruit or nut tree to line a driveway
« on: January 18, 2018, 12:53:58 PM »
Got a new place to plant! Among other things, looking for ideas on trees to line a long and wide driveway in zone 9a. Fruit, nut or other useful. Neighbor says the coldest she's ever seen is 25F. Things I'm considering: chestnut, pistachio, cork oak, cherry, crabapple, carob, jacaranda, sapodilla, cornus kousa...

Southern California folks interested in mangoes might want to check out Exotica in Vista. Looked to me like he has over 1000 plants now. He's expanding into the back lot and has a couple greenhouses full of mango too. I didn't even try to read all the tags but it has to be many tens of different varieties. Id guess mostly from Florida but a few from california. Very expensive.
